BBVA Argentina (NYSE: BBAR) director Gabriel Chaufan files initial Form 3
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Banco BBVA Argentina S.A. director Gabriel Alberto Chaufan filed an initial Form 3, which is a statement of beneficial ownership for insiders. This filing does not list any stock transactions or share holdings, and instead simply establishes him as a reportable insider of the company.

Form 3 is the initial public filing that officers, directors and large shareholders must submit to report their ownership of a company’s securities when they become insiders. It acts like an opening inventory sheet that gives investors a starting point to see who holds significant stakes and to spot later trades or potential conflicts of interest, helping assess insider confidence and transparency.

Beneficial ownership means the person or entity that actually enjoys the benefits of owning shares or other assets — such as receiving dividends, voting rights, or price gains — even if the legal title is held in another name. For investors it matters because knowing who truly controls and profits from a company reveals who can influence decisions, exposes potential conflicts of interest or hidden concentration of power, and affects transparency and risk in the stock.

What does the Banco BBVA Argentina (BBAR) Form 3 filing show?
The Form 3 shows that Gabriel Alberto Chaufan is a reportable director at Banco BBVA Argentina S.A. It is an initial statement of beneficial ownership and, in this case, does not report any specific shareholdings or transactions in BBAR stock.
What is the significance of a Form 3 filing for BBVA Argentina (BBAR)?
A Form 3 identifies an insider, such as a director, who is now required to report trades under SEC rules. For BBVA Argentina, it means Gabriel Alberto Chaufan’s future transactions in BBAR securities will typically be disclosed on subsequent Forms 4 or 5.
Does this BBAR Form 3 indicate any derivative securities or options?
No, the derivativeSummary section is empty and derivativeTransactionCount is zero. This means the filing does not report any options, warrants, or other derivative securities held or transacted by Gabriel Alberto Chaufan at the time of this initial ownership statement.
